START Cancer Research Center and Rioja Salud Foundation announce new partnership to further expand access to early clinical trials in Spain

MADRID, Oct. 28, 2024 /PRNewswire/ — START Cancer Research Center (“START”), a world leader in early stage cancer clinical trials, today announced a new collaboration with Fundación Rioja Salud. announced a strategic partnership. This partnership marks the establishment of an additional START early stage unit in La Rioja and expands START’s robust network, which currently includes eight clinical trial sites and a team of 25 principal investigators (PIs) around the world .

The expansion builds on START’s existing footprint in Spain, including two locations in Madrid at Sanchinaro Hospital and Jiménez Díaz University Hospital, and a location at Nou Delfos Hospital in Barcelona. This announcement follows START’s June announcement of a partnership with Northwell Health to establish two new early-stage clinical trial sites in New York.

The new START site will be co-located with San Pedro University Hospital, which admits 1,800 new cancer patients annually. Importantly, it is located in the heart of the northern regions of Aragon, Pais Vasco, Navarra, Castile and León, Cantabria and Asturias. These states have a combined population of 8.1 million people, many of whom live more than 320 miles from the nearest public oncology trial sites, Madrid and Barcelona. “We are excited to be working with START,” said Juan Carlos Oliva Pérez, CEO of the Rioja Salud Fund. “It will enable us to provide front-line cancer research and treatment options.”

“This partnership with Rioja Salud is an important milestone in our mission to enhance access to cutting-edge cancer treatments,” said START Chairman and CEO Nick Slack. said. “Expanding our network into La Rioja will not only allow us to reach more patients, but also strengthen our commitment to pioneering cancer research and treatment.”

Dr. Emiliano Calvo, President of START Europe, also commented on the expansion: “The establishment of a new early-stage unit in La Rioja demonstrates our dedication to advancing cancer care for all communities in Spain and the region. This is proof that we are working together with Rioja.” Mr. Salud, we aim to bring innovative treatments closer to patients and combine our expertise to make a meaningful difference in the fight against cancer. ”

The new START early stage unit in La Rioja is expected to expand the range of cancer clinical trials available to patients in Spain and complement existing facilities in Madrid and Barcelona. This initiative highlights the collaborative efforts of both organizations to improve patient outcomes and advance global cancer research.

About START Cancer Research Center

With deep roots in regional oncology centers around the world, START Cancer Research Centers provide access to specialized preclinical and early-stage clinical trials of novel cancer drugs. The START Clinical Trials Facility has conducted more than 1,000 early-stage clinical trials, including 43 treatments approved by the FDA or EMA. START represents the world’s largest roster of principal investigators (PIs) across eight clinical trial sites. START is dedicated to accelerating the transition from clinical trials to treatment, delivering hope to patients, families, and physicians around the world. About Rioja Salud Foundation

Fundación Rioja Salud was established as a foundation on December 3, 2001 and became operational in June 2002. Since 2008, it has hosted the La Rioja Biomedical Research Center (CIBIR), an organization dedicated to promoting health science research in La Rioja. La Rioja. With more than 200 staff, FRS manages and advances biomedical research conducted in the region and provides advanced medical resources and services.
